20 October 2021 The garrison of the no Green pass groups continues in Piazza dell'Unità d'Italia in Trieste, with no more than 200 people, scattered in the space between the Prefecture and the Friuli Venezia Giulia Region building, after the demonstrations and tensions of the past days.



About half of the central space of the city is occupied by various militants, including slogans chanted by beating plastic bottles on the ground, a corner with the sale of water and other foodstuffs. For the rest there are some groups of people of various origins, observed from a distance by the police.



A small group has formed around a well-known former boxer and former exponent of the city right, who wears the yellow vest of the CLPT - the dockers' organization which has however dissociated from the protest after the latest clashes - and wields a religious icon and a rosary, which talked for half an hour with the people.



Some demonstrators yesterday announced that they would leave to return on Friday, on the occasion of the march.
